Some BMW models come with the digital key that enables motorists to unlock their cars using their iPhone or Apple Watch. This feature is compatible with the Comfort Access option, which is available on some BMW vehicles, and as an option package on other. The digital key can be shared with up to five people. The owner is able to invite guests to share access to their vehicle, and they can revoke access from their mobile at any point.
BMW will only issue keys replacement to the legal owner. To obtain this the owner has to show proof of ownership as well as a valid driving license. A dead battery is the most likely cause of a BMW key fob not functioning. If this is the case, you can easily replace it at home. The BMW key fob is powered by the standard CR2032 battery available at any hardware store or in our parts department. You can replace the battery with an upgraded version by taking out the old one.
